Mansion.com giving away major cash March 27, 2007
Mansion.com is one online gambling site that has money to give away at great amounts. The popular online casino site has now given away more than $4 Million in tournament payouts since the launch this year of its well loved daily $100,000 a day online poker promo at the beginning of the year.
Throughout the first 80 days of the site�s $100,000 online casino gambling tournaments, a considerable amount of cash has been won by both skilled and lucky players from all over the world � more than $4 million that is.

With an average of more than five hundred online gambling poker players participating in each day�s event, the $100 buy in and a minimum of $100,000 winning pool is up for grab. To play in these daily events at the site, you can buy in directly for $100, or otherwise you can enter its $10 re-buy or $20 freeze out satellites to save the direct buy in price.
Those hard core players out there with extra money usually select the direct buy ion and those who are looking to earn there entry can play in the satellites.
